60 No. Amtali LPS (UE): A Profile of a Rural Primary School in Assam, India

60 No. Amtali LPS (UE), a government-run primary school located in the rural heart of Kokrajhar district, Assam, India, offers a glimpse into the educational landscape of a developing region. Established in 1999 under the Department of Education, this co-educational institution caters to students from Class 1 to Class 5. Its location in the Gossaigaon block makes it accessible via all-weather roads, ensuring students can attend classes regardless of weather conditions. The academic year commences in April, aligning with the regional climate.

The school's infrastructure comprises a government-provided building with two well-maintained classrooms dedicated to teaching. Two additional rooms support non-teaching activities, and a separate space serves as an office for the school's administration. While the school currently lacks a boundary wall and electricity, the provision of a functional well ensures a reliable source of drinking water for students and staff. Sanitary facilities include one functional toilet each for boys and girls.

The school's teaching staff consists of one male and one female teacher, totaling two educators committed to providing quality education to the community's children. Instruction is primarily delivered in Assamese, reflecting the local linguistic context. Notably, the school features a pre-primary section, offering early childhood education opportunities to younger children. Mid-day meals are provided and prepared within the school premises, contributing to the students' overall well-being and ensuring access to nutritious food.

Unlike many schools, 60 No. Amtali LPS (UE) does not have a library or a playground, limiting opportunities for extracurricular activities and enriching learning beyond the classroom. The absence of computers and a computer-aided learning lab further underscores the school's resource limitations.
